26 Classification of prisoners
(1)
A prisoner's classification must include decisions about the prisoner's security rating, placement and sentence plan.
(2)
A prisoner's classification may include—
(a)
the reasons for decisions referred to in subregulation (1); and
(b)
directions as to future placement reviews; and
(c)
conditions applicable to the decisions made under subregulation (1); and
(d)
one of the following security ratings—
(i)
high security;
(ii)
maximum security;
(iii)
medium security;
(iv)
minimum security.
